We are given an array of size n, and we are required to find the majority element. The majority element is the element that appears more than [ n/2 ] times.Exampleconst arr = [2, 4, 2, 2, 2, 4, 6, 2, 5, 2]; const majorityElement = (arr = []) => {    const threshold = Math.floor(arr.length / 2);    const map = {};    for (let i = 0; i < arr.length; i++) {       const value = arr[i];       map[value] = map[value] + 1 || 1;       if (map[value] > threshold)          return value    };    return false; }; console.log(majorityElement(arr));OutputAnd the output in the console will be −2
